Binay awards land titles to Butuan, Cagayan de Oro beneficiaries

By MIKE U. CRISMUNDO
September 29, 2011, 4:44pm

CAGAYAN DE ORO CITY, Philippines — At least 90 housing beneficiaries in Butuan City and Cagayan de Oro City received early this week their Transfer Certificates of Title (TCTs) at a Cagayan de Oro City hotel and convention center.

The housing project is under the community mortgage program of the Social Housing Finance Corporation (SHFC).

No less than Vice President Jejomar C. Binay handed over the land titles to beneficiaries in the two frontier cities in Northeastern and Northern Mindanao regions during the 10th “Pabahay Caravan” here.

The two-day “Pabahay Caravan,” which started on Monday, is a series of housing events aimed at building stronger partnership with local government units (LGUs) in delivering quality homes to their constituents.

Binay, who also chairs the Housing and Urban Development Coordinating Council (HUDCC), led the distribution of TCTs to 11 beneficiaries of the National Housing Authority (NHA) projects.

Along with officials of the two cities, the Vice-President also awarded titles to 11 borrowers who have fully paid their accounts under the unified home lending program of the National Home Mortgage Finance Corporation (NHMFC).

In an effort to build stronger partnership with local government units (LGUs) in delivering quality homes to their constituents, Binay and other top officials of the Housing and Urban Development Coordinating Council (HUDCC) conferred with the region’s top local officials about the various housing programs and services of the government.

Binay said it is the role of the HUDCC to enable local officials to provide housing services by orienting them on the different housing programs and granting financial support to implement such projects in their areas.

Anchored on the theme “Strengthening Local Government Units (LGU) in Housing Delivery and Local Development Planning,” the caravan is the 10th of the series of housing events aimed at reorienting and updating LGUs on the various housing programs available as well as the roles LGUs play in the delivery of housing services to their constituents.

By making the LGUs aware of housing programs and services, the Vice-President said the caravan will be able to encourage local officials to work together with the national government in accelerating shelter production and enhancing the delivery of housing services to the people.

Heads of the government shelter agencies such as the NHA, Housing and Land Use Regulatory Board (HLURB), Home Development Mutual Fund (HDMF), Social Housing Finance Corporation (SHFC), and NHMFC presented their respective housing programs and services during the two-day housing caravan here.
